How much does it cost to rent an apartment in Jamestown?
| Bedroom | Average Rent | Cheapest Rent | Highest Rent |
|---|---|---|---|
| Jamestown Studio Apartments | $1,346 | $825 | $2,135 |
| Jamestown 1 Bedroom Apartments | $1,553 | $880 | $2,795 |
| Jamestown 2 Bedroom Apartments | $1,874 | $980 | $3,318 |
| Jamestown 3 Bedroom Apartments | $2,250 | $1,445 | $3,494 |
| Jamestown 4 Bedroom Apartments | $2,669 | $2,485 | $3,604 |

Frequently Asked Questions about Pet Friendly Jamestown Apartments
How much is the average rent for a Pet Friendly Jamestown Apartment?
The average rent for a Pet Friendly Apartment in Jamestown is $1,889.
What is the largest Pet Friendly Jamestown Apartment for rent?
Today's Pet Friendly apartment with the most square footage in Jamestown is a 2,179 square feet unit starting from $2,385 at Prairie Chase.
What is the average size for Jamestown Pet Friendly Apartments for rent?
The average size for a Pet Friendly rental in Jamestown is currently at 819 sq ft.
